US media: “U.S. and Israel approve Turkey’s role in Syria under 2 conditions”

Bloomberg reports that Turkey seeks to increase its role in Syria’s future following the collapse of the Ba’ath regime and regional changes. However, this move has been conditionally approved by both the U.S. and Israel.

Turkey aims to play a significant role in Syria’s reconstruction, which could also boost its geopolitical influence and bring significant financial benefits. Turkish officials have begun coordinating with Syrian authorities on reconstruction, and Turkish Airlines resumed flights to Damascus after 13 years.

The U.S. and Israel have agreed to Turkey’s larger role under two conditions: Turkey must not target Kurdish forces in Syria and must soften its criticism of Israeli actions in Gaza and the West Bank.

Turkey has called for the disbandment of the PKK’s Syrian branch (YPG) and the Syrian Democratic Forces (SDF), as well as the removal of PKK members from the region. The U.S. has rejected these demands, though the atmosphere in Washington appears to be shifting.

President Trump on the other hand, views Erdoğan as a key player in Syria’s future and recognizes Turkey’s importance in preventing an ISIS resurgence. Turkey also seeks to weaken Kurdish control over Syria’s oil fields, a vital resource for the country’s reconstruction.
